Halftime ratings DOWN from last year

Ratings. Although Sunday’s Super Bowl broke a ratings record in metered markets, Deadline reports that Beyoncé failed top last year’s performer, Madonna, in ratings measured during the halftime-show half-hour. Beyoncé’s halftime show, which occurred in the 8 – 8:30 PM ET time slot, scored a 48.2/71. That’s down from the 48.1/72 of Madonna’s 2012 halftime performance. Madonna had 114 million viewers, more than the actual game and Beyoncé had her ratings go from 100 Millon to 95 Millon during her halftime performance.
